The Haunting Echoes of Anxiety: An Exploration of Edvard Munch’s Untitled (9211)

This monochrome sketch by Edvard Munch—titled simply “Untitled (9211)”—captures a visceral snapshot of urban unease, embodying the core tenets of Expressionism. More than just a depiction of a crowded street scene at dusk, it's an intensely felt meditation on fear and isolation, rendered with unsettling immediacy through loose lines and masterful tonal manipulation. The artwork speaks volumes about Munch’s personal struggles and his profound understanding of the human psyche—a legacy cemented by iconic masterpieces like *The Scream*.
  • Composition & Perspective: The image is framed tightly around its subject matter, prioritizing a dynamic diagonal perspective that draws the viewer into the scene's claustrophobic depths. Figures cluster densely in the foreground, creating a palpable sense of confinement and mirroring Munch’s own anxieties about societal pressures. Buildings recede into the background with diminishing detail, subtly reinforcing this feeling of disorientation.
  • Style & Technique: Executed with charcoal on paper—a technique prioritizing speed and expressive gesture—the sketch adheres rigorously to Expressionist principles. Distortion is evident in the forms of both figures and buildings, rejecting realistic representation for a focus on conveying emotion directly. Hatching and crosshatching dominate the tonal palette, generating textural depth and amplifying the artwork’s unsettling atmosphere.
  • Color Palette & Lighting: Stripped bare of color, “Untitled (9211)” utilizes a grayscale range from deep blacks to muted grays—a deliberate choice that underscores Munch's preoccupation with darkness and melancholy. The implied lighting—darker areas suggesting shadows—further enhances the artwork’s dramatic impact, mirroring the psychological turmoil at its core.
  • Symbolism & Emotional Impact: Beyond its formal elements, the sketch resonates powerfully with symbolic themes of anxiety and alienation. Munch's exploration of existential dread is palpable in every stroke, inviting contemplation on the human condition—a reflection of his own turbulent life experiences. The monochromatic hue amplifies this sombre mood, conveying a profound sense of solitude amidst the bustling cityscape.
  • Historical Context: Created during Munch’s formative years as an Expressionist artist, “Untitled (9211)” aligns with the broader artistic movement's rejection of academic conventions and embrace of subjective experience. It stands as testament to Munch’s pioneering role in articulating the anxieties of modernity—a legacy that continues to inspire artists and captivate audiences worldwide.
The artwork’s enduring power lies not merely in its visual aesthetic but also in its ability to evoke a visceral response – mirroring the artist's own internal landscape and prompting viewers to confront uncomfortable truths about human emotion. Its meticulous charcoal rendering captures the essence of Munch’s vision, ensuring that “Untitled (9211)” remains a poignant emblem of Expressionism’s enduring influence on art history.
